South Africa''s Solar Energy Landscape: 51 Stations Generating
As of October 2023, South Africa boasts 51 solar power stations contributing clean energy to its grid. These independently operated facilities vary in capacity, ranging from 5MW to a substantial 175MW for multi-phase installations.

Solar-Power
The use of solar energy is the most readily accessible resource in South Africa. It lends itself to a number of potential uses and the country''s solar-equipment industry is developing. Annual photovoltaic (PV) panel-assembly capacity totals 5MW, and a number of companies in South Africa manufacture solar water-heaters.
Solar power in South Africa: What are its leading plants?
With this major expansion of solar power imminent, what are some of the leading solar power plants in South Africa? Kathu Solar Park. Kathu is the largest solar park in South Africa with a capacity of 100MW. Construction commenced on the plant in May 2016 and it began commercial operation in January 2019, with an operational life of 30 years.

Solar power in South Africa
Solar power in South Africa includes photovoltaics (PV) as well as concentrated solar power (CSP). As of July 2024, South Africa had 2,287 MW of installed utility-scale PV solar power capacity in its grid, in addition to 5,791 MW of rooftop solar and 500 MW of CSP.
